Planning appeal decision

Allowed18 October 20233327883

8 Sunningdale Walk, Alwoodley, Leeds, LS17 7SG

roof alteration & rear dormer

Authority
Leeds City Council
Appeal type
householder · Householder (HAS)
Procedure
Written Representations
Development
residential · Householder developments
Inspector
Caines A

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• The effect of the development on the character and appearance of the host building and surrounding area

What decided it

The development would be confined to the rear of the property with minimal visibility from the street and would be consistent with other similar dormers in the surrounding area, ensuring no significant harm to character and appearance.

Framework references: 12

Plan policies cited: Policy P10 of the Leeds City Council Core Strategy (amended 2019), Saved Policy BD6 of the Leeds City Council Unitary Development Plan (Review 2006), Saved Policy GP5 of the Leeds City Council Unitary Development Plan (Review 2006), Policy HDG1 of the Householder Design Guide Supplementary Planning Document (2012)
